Imagine .itx Documentation (Mosaic.itx)

[ Back ]
[ PDF ]

Type : Color, Reflect, Filter, Bump.

Mosaic is a texture that tries to do the broken tiling look that mosaic tiles have. It adds color and a random orientation to the tops of each tile. Three colors can be added and/or turned off. Two of these colors set the range of tile colors, and the third sets the color of the grout between the tiles.

REQUESTER TABS

  • Color
    • Colors 1 and 2: These Color parameters set up the range for the tile colors. The defaults are set to red and blue, so the tiles that are produced range from reds to violets to blues. Either or both of these can be set to a negative value in which case they will get their values from the colors already on the object.
    • Grout Color: These color parameters are used to set the color of the grout. If you use a negative value for any of the parameters, the grout color will be taken from the color already on the object.
  • Size
    • Grout Width: This parameter allows you to adjust how wide the grout lines between the tiles are. A value of 0.0 will make the grout lines disappear, and a value of 1.0 will cause the grout to completely cover the tiles
    • Scale Adjust: This parameter adjusts the size of the mosaic tiling. It can only be scaled as a whole.
    • Bump Adjust: The tiles in Mosaic can be given a random orientation (like they are not all laid in perfectly flat). This parameter allows you to adjust just how irregular the tile orientation is.
  • Variance
    • Filter / Reflect: These parameters allow you to make the tiles reflective or transparent.
    • Filter / Reflect Vary: These parameters add a randomness to the values set in the Filter / Reflect parameters. This way you can have tiles of varying color, transparency, and reflectiveness.
